A Trip Down Memory Lane During Lockdown

Back in 2020, when the world was preparing for COVID-19 lockdowns, the legendary actor treated his millions of followers to a nostalgic journey through time. Dharmendra shared a rare vintage photograph that immediately captured the hearts of his devoted fanbase.

The charming throwback picture showed a younger Dharmendra standing amidst a lush green valley, looking completely relaxed in a printed shirt and white shorts. This visual glimpse into his past was accompanied by a deeply emotional message that reflected his appreciation for his supporters.

Emotional Message and Recent Health Update

Alongside the vintage photograph, the Sholay icon expressed his heartfelt gratitude to fans for their constant love and unwavering devotion. He captioned the post with a moving couplet: "Kiya ishq jo dill ki gehrai se...blundion ne baanhen khol deye....Shukkriya ..Dosto, Aap sab ki chaaht ka ji jaan se shukkriya..."

This touching moment from the past has gained renewed significance as the 89-year-old actor continues to receive treatment at Mumbai's Breach Candy Hospital. According to recent reports, Dharmendra has been placed on ventilator support after his condition worsened earlier this week.

The beloved actor, who will celebrate his 90th birthday on December 8, had been unwell for several days before doctors decided to move him to the Intensive Care Unit (ICU) for closer monitoring and specialized treatment.

Dharmendra's Enduring Legacy in Bollywood

Dharmendra Deol remains one of Bollywood's most cherished legends, having delivered countless memorable performances throughout his extensive career. Some of his most iconic films include:

  • Sholay - The timeless classic that defined Indian cinema
  • Elaan-E-Jung - Showcasing his action hero capabilities
  • Dharam Veer - Displaying his versatility as an actor
  • Seeta Aur Geeta - A family entertainer that became a massive hit

More recently, the veteran actor appeared in Rocky Rani Kii Prem Kahani, sharing screen space with contemporary stars like Ranveer Singh, Alia Bhatt, and Shabana Azmi. His performance once again demonstrated his timeless charm and enduring appeal among audiences of all generations.

Looking ahead, fans can expect to see Dharmendra in the upcoming film Ikkis, where he will share the screen with Agastya Nanda, continuing his remarkable journey in Indian cinema that spans over six decades.
